Witryna23 sty 2024 · The list of French COI pronouns is: Me, te, LUI, nous, vous, LEUR – note me and te become m’ or t’ + vowel or h. So for my example, “à Paul” is replaced by “lui”. = Tina lui donne les fleurs. Tina gives him the flowers. So, for a COI, lui means him AND her (unlike stress pronouns where lui means him, elle means her). WitrynaPronouns are short words like it, she, he, you, we, they, us and them.
